Kan. Admin. Regs. § 5-13-11 - Time to perfect a water right for evaporation of groundwater
(a) A reasonable
time to perfect a water right for evaporation of groundwater caused by a sand
and gravel pit operation shall be neither less than five calendar years plus
the remainder of the calendar year in which the application was approved, nor
more than 20 years plus the remainder of the calendar year in which the
application was approved.
(b)
(1) For good cause shown by the applicant, a
reasonable extension of the time to perfect the water right shall be allowed by
the chief engineer if both of the following conditions are met:
(A) The request is timely filed pursuant to
the terms of K.A.R. 5-3-7.
(B) The
request is accompanied by the statutorily required filing fee.
(2) The total time to perfect a
water right shall not exceed 40 years.
